Change IETF Frame/QUIC_VERSION_99 tests to be symbolic.
This CL replaces checks for QUIC_VERSION_99 that are controlling the IETF frames and their associated functionality with a function call . The function has a name that is indicative of the features for which the version is being checked -- VersionHasIetfQuicFrames().
gfe-relnote: N/A just changes the text by which we test if IETF QUIC has been negotiated.
